An Aerospace Underwriter is tasked with assessing and pricing a diverse range of aerospace insurance risks. Under general supervision, this role involves underwriting assigned aerospace risks within individual authority across multiple insurance product lines, which may encompass personal and business aircraft, charter services, aerial photography, airports, agricultural aerial application, unmanned aerial systems (drones), and flight training institutions. The Underwriter serves as the primary liaison for both new and renewal business, engaging daily with colleagues from various departments and brokers.
